Sangbar Population - Dima Hasao, Assam

Sangbar is a medium size village located in Umrangso Circle of Dima Hasao district, Assam with total 71 families residing. The Sangbar village has population of 724 of which 527 are males while 197 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Sangbar village population of children with age 0-6 is 81 which makes up 11.19 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Sangbar village is 374 which is lower than Assam state average of 958. Child Sex Ratio for the Sangbar as per census is 653, lower than Assam average of 962.

Sangbar village has higher literacy rate compared to Assam. In 2011, literacy rate of Sangbar village was 90.67 % compared to 72.19 % of Assam. In Sangbar Male literacy stands at 95.19 % while female literacy rate was 77.58 %.

Caste Factor

In Sangbar village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 59.53 % of total population in Sangbar village. There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) in Sangbar village of Dima Hasao.

Work Profile

In Sangbar village out of total population, 415 were engaged in work activities. 96.87 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 3.13 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 415 workers engaged in Main Work, 104 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
